No it’s a great skill all things considered I just think that there needs to be a compelling reason to use a signet instead of it just always being passive.
Like signet of malice works great with skills that hit multiple times so most of the time you want to leave it on passive because you will heal more in the long run, however it’s still a low cooldown self heal in an emergency, if you’re low you just use it to save yourself. Or Signet of agility, the passive is fairly weak all things considered, but the active is very strong if used tactically to get extra dodges or group condition removal.

It does have some uses. It’s nice to buy you time to regenerate initiative in between black powders. A lot of the time you aren’t really putting that movement speed to a whole lot of good use in combat, so you may as well get an extra blind in there.
An extra blind is always helpful imo, I do think it would be better if it gave a swiftness buff though. Swiftness active and move speed passive would go hand in hand
I think it’s worth having as a passive alone, I mean, the Ranger equivalent only offers 10% speed buff, not 25, so we can count our blessings. That said, I only use this skill when traveling or playing casual, if I’m gearing up for a tough fight I swap it will Roll for Initiative, which is far more useful in a fight. For basic maneuverability the 2s Swiftness granted by dodging is plenty.

Roll for initiative is terrible. It used to be good when it got rid of all conditions and restored all initiative, but in its current state I can’t advise it.
I’d use it for any fight where I might find myself kiting adds as well, since without it, mobs are faster than you, and blowing all your endurance for 2s swiftness boosts means you have none to dodge with when the boss uses a 1 shotting ranged attack at you.
In pvp you only have so many options to shadowstep unless you’re sword/x, so having permanent 25% movement also helps.
Eh, I use the active all the time… It’s a blind on a fairly short cooldown that actually regains initiative instead of using it. What’s not to love?
You can activate it while stomping someone to block their interrupt.
